Field size choices are small, medium and large, with small fields

being roughly 20 yards by 30 yards and large fields being 60 yards by 90

yards (about the size of an American football field).

The difficulty levels are Easy, Normal and Hard. These levels de-

termine how often Gekos appear. The pace quickens and values vary as

difficulty levels increase.

Nibbons

In this GPS game, you must walk around the board collecting the

flags as they appear. As you walk, your “tail” will grow. You may travel

anywhere on the screen but you cannot walk on your tail, or you will lose

a life. As an added challenge, you must also avoid the Skulls that chase

after you.

Gekoids

This GPS game, which can be played without GPS on, is all about

blasting gekoids. You are the ship, and you can survive only when you

avoid getting hit. Before you begin to play, check your game settings.

Orient Map ‘Northwards’ rotates your ship in the center of the map. The

map is stationary and north is always up. Orient Map ‘Ship Up’ rotates

the virtual world around your ship. Your ship always points Up.

Press the

ENTER

key to start and blast away!
